DNA has been shown to have large processing capabilities that may allow a DNA-based laptop to solve complex problems in an inexpensive period of time. DNA computing was proposed by Leonard Adleman, who demonstrated in 1994 that DNA might be utilized in computations 1. He used DNA to resolve a small occasion of the traveling salesman problem, by which the target papersroo reviews is to search out the most efficient route via seven cities connected by 14 one-way flights.

As A End Result Of of their speed, miniaturization and Data Storage potential DNA computers are being thought-about as a alternative for silicon-based computer systems. Current DNA laptop analysis has already confirmed that DNA computer systems are able to fixing complex mathematical equations and storing monumental quantities of knowledge. DNA computers use strands of DNA to carry out computing operations.

The laptop consists of two kinds of strandsthe instruction strands and the enter information strands. The instruction strands splice together the input data strands to generate the specified output knowledge strand. DNA computing holds out the promise of necessary and important connections between computers and living systems, in addition to promising massively parallel computations. Earlier Than these guarantees are fulfilled, nonetheless, important challenges related to errors and practicality has to be addressed. On the other hand, new directions towards a synthesis of molecular evolution and DNA computing may circumvent the problems which have hindered improvement, so far.
